Add database set for documents by machine families.

This commit is contained in:
2020-08-09 19:22:31 +01:00
parent fb1b9dd275
commit 52b75a03f3

View File

@@ -129,6 +129,7 @@ namespace Marechai.Database.Models
public virtual DbSet<CompaniesBySoftwareFamily> CompaniesBySoftwareFamilies { get; set; } public virtual DbSet<CompaniesBySoftwareFamily> CompaniesBySoftwareFamilies { get; set; }
public virtual DbSet<CompaniesBySoftwareVariant> CompaniesBySoftwareVariants { get; set; } public virtual DbSet<CompaniesBySoftwareVariant> CompaniesBySoftwareVariants { get; set; }
public virtual DbSet<CompaniesBySoftwareVersion> CompaniesBySoftwareVersions { get; set; } public virtual DbSet<CompaniesBySoftwareVersion> CompaniesBySoftwareVersions { get; set; }
public virtual DbSet<DocumentsByMachineFamily> DocumentsByMachineFamilies { get; set; }
protected override void OnConfiguring(DbContextOptionsBuilder optionsBuilder) protected override void OnConfiguring(DbContextOptionsBuilder optionsBuilder)
{ {
@@ -546,6 +547,8 @@ namespace Marechai.Database.Models
modelBuilder.Entity<DocumentsByMachineFamily>(entity => modelBuilder.Entity<DocumentsByMachineFamily>(entity =>
{ {
entity.ToTable("DocumentsByMachineFamily");
entity.HasIndex(e => e.DocumentId); entity.HasIndex(e => e.DocumentId);
entity.HasIndex(e => e.MachineFamilyId); entity.HasIndex(e => e.MachineFamilyId);